Long story short, I wanted to do something that other media outlets hadn't done, so I decided to review a Black Label set. Most outlets reviewed the standard walnut or ash system/stick. The domestic set runs $1,299 without shipping, and with shipping to Canada that came to $1,450 or so. The set includes 2 sticks, the CMVS, 2 stick cable extensions, and every single cable hook-up (SCART, component, etc). I know it's a lot of cash, but I think it'll be worth it in the long run. Not only can I make quite a few videos just on the hardware alone, but it also allows me to start reviewing MVS carts.
